| Systematic name | YGL006W |
| Gene name | PMC1 |
| Aliases | |
| Feature type | ORF, Verified |
| Coordinates | Chr VII:485925..489446 |
Description of YGL006W: Vacuolar Ca2+ ATPase involved in depleting cytosol of Ca2+ ions; prevents growth inhibition by activation of calcineurin in the presence of elevated concentrations of calcium; similar to mammalian PMCA1a[1][2]
